- The BBC Christmas special marked the duo’s final on-screen appearance as Strictly hosts, closing with their trademark “keep dancing” sign-off.
- Tess Daly performed a surprise Argentine tango with Aljaž Škorjanec, and Dave Arch delivered a Love Actually-style cue-card tribute to a visibly moved Claudia Winkleman.
- Scarlett Moffatt and professional partner Vito Coppola won the festive Glitterball trophy in a six-contestant lineup.
- Bookmakers have installed Zoe Ball as the early frontrunner, with Fleur East and Janette Manrara also prominent in the odds, though the BBC has given no timeline for a decision.
- Media and social chatter continue to float names including Bradley Walsh, Alex Jones and Rylan Clark, while some tabloid reports suggest Melanie Blatt caught executives’ attention during the special, which remains unconfirmed.
